Thanks everyone for the pointers.

I got as far as installing MSYS2, but haven't had further chance to
experiment with builds.

In general, I prefer a native (non Cygwin / MSYS2) windows port (as it
"feels" like less burden to install) for others who might be familiar with
more self-contained packages.

With this said, a full UNIX like environment with make tools, working
Python, Perl, (Scheme) etc... does make sense for gEDA / Lepton, as the
tools are so much more powerful when used "as designed". I currently flip
to a second machine or VM to do certain build operations that rely on
Makefiles, for example.


If anyone has a working windows (or Guile build) recipe, please do share it
here, I will do likewise if anything useful comes of my attempts. (Not
likely to be that soon, as life is currently keeping me busy - trying to
buy a house!)

> Hi Cesar,
>
> > Unfortunately, there is currently no packaged MinGW version of Guile,
> > just the MSYS version:
> >
> > $ pacman -Ss guile
> > msys/guile 2.2.6-1
> >      a portable, embeddable Scheme implementation written in C
> > msys/libguile 2.2.6-1 (libraries)
> >      a portable, embeddable Scheme implementation written in C
> > msys/libguile-devel 2.2.6-1 (development)
> >      a portable, embeddable Scheme implementation written in C
>
> Thank you for the clarification.
> I installed MSYS2 and played around a bit with it. Indeed, there is no
> guile package that we can build lepton-eda or geda-gaf with.
> So, perhaps we can conclude this thread's discussion: the quick, easy
> and reliable way to get lapton-eda working on Windows so far is to use
> CYGWIN [1] [2]. Not sure about geda-gaf, didn't try that.
